Toyota GAP Discoverage Rip off Buyer Beware! AThey ruined my credit!
I was involved in an accident with my Toyota Corolla when I discovered that my GAP insurance coverage that I though I had and requested was not included with my vehicle. To make matters worst, when my insurance company (GEICO) paid for the total lost, $300 remained as the balance for the car. Toyota fraudulently reported my credit with them as a paid charge-off for the total cost of the vehicle $19,000. Seven years with that fraudulent negative credit item on my report. Toyota Motor Credit ruin my credit and my ability to purchase another car.

Possible violation of FCRA and FRCPA.

You may want to find the claim for total loss paid by Geico to show it was paid off. Get copy of payment of $300.00 to show payment to Toyota. This may work if you were not deliquent. Send the information to the credit reports. File a complaint with the FTC, your state ATG, BBB they don't have enforcement capabilities. Contact a lawyer that deals with FCRA and sue them for destroying your reputation with malice.
